With the final countdown underway to Auctions America’s debut Hilton Head Island sale, October 31 in South Carolina, we’re delighted to present the digital catalog, showcasing select lots for your perusal.

The official auction of the Hilton Head Island Motoring Festival and Concours d’Elegance, the boutique afternoon sale rounds out Auctions America’s 2015 calendar in style, presenting a handpicked roster of more than 100 blue-chip collector cars and select automobilia.

From superb foreign and domestic sports cars, to an outstanding selection of American Classics, the vehicle offering shines a spotlight on a broad variety of automotive styling and engineering from across the years. Among a long list of highlights:

  • a spectacular 1967 Ferrari 330 GTC; a well-sorted example of one of the marque’s classic 12-cylinder touring cars, offered from four decades of careful and well-documented California ownership (Est. $650,000 - $725,000);
  • an exceptionally original 1989 Lamborghini Countach 25th Anniversary Edition; finished in highly desirable white over black leather interior and delivered new to the United States, this striking Countach comes to market with just 10,900 km from new ($340,000 - $380,000);
  • a multi-award winning 1953 Chevrolet Corvette Roadster, one of the finest examples of its kind. Offered from a prominent Montana Collection, this iconic Corvette returns to Hilton Head Island after winning Best in Class at the 2009 Concours d’Elegance ($225,000 - $275,000); and,
  • a desirable and highly sought after 1948 Chrysler Town & Country Convertible, powered by a Spitfire 323.5-cid 135-hp inline eight-cylinder engine, and elegantly presented in green with a green and tan interior and tan canvas power-operated soft top ($100,000 - $125,000).

In addition to the motor cars, the Auctions America sale features a handpicked selection of automobilia, including a fully-detailed, one-of-a-kind Michele Conti Ferrari 330 GTC model, built to 1:10 scale and complete with custom metal carry case (Est. $10,000 - $15,000); and an original Alfredo de la Maria Bugatti Type 37 oil painting (Est. $18,000 - $22,000).
